Pensacola FL (NewsRadio 92-3) Escambia County's firefighter union says they're set to begin negotiations for a new pay structure soon. Right now a starting firefighter only makes $13-dollars per hour.... and that had to be increased by a cent when the state's mimium wage went up last month. Escambia County firefighters are required to stay with the department for two years after graduating the fire academy -- and without a pay increase many could end up leaving soon. The firefighters union is pushing for a higher starting wage of 17-99 per hour and a structured pay system that would reward those who stay with the department.
